本文目录导读:
随着信息技术的飞速发展,虚拟化技术逐渐成为IT领域的一大热点,CPU虚拟化技术作为虚拟化技术的核心,其作用不言而喻,在实际应用中,许多用户对CPU虚拟化技术的开启与关闭存在疑虑,本文将从CPU虚拟化开启与关闭的角度,分析其对系统性能、安全性、资源利用等方面的影响,以帮助读者更好地了解和选择。
CPU虚拟化开启的影响
1、提高系统性能
CPU虚拟化技术通过将物理CPU核心模拟成多个虚拟CPU核心,实现多个虚拟机(VM)并行运行,这样一来,每个虚拟机都能获得充足的计算资源,从而提高系统整体性能,特别是在处理高并发、高负载任务时,CPU虚拟化技术能够显著提升系统性能。
图片来源于网络,如有侵权联系删除
2、优化资源利用率
CPU虚拟化技术可以将物理CPU核心资源合理分配给多个虚拟机,使得资源利用率得到有效提高,在资源紧张的情况下,CPU虚拟化技术能够实现资源的动态调整,确保每个虚拟机都能获得所需的计算资源。
3、支持多种操作系统和应用程序
CPU虚拟化技术允许在同一物理机上运行多种操作系统和应用程序,实现跨平台兼容,这对于企业用户来说,可以降低IT基础设施成本,提高工作效率。
4、提高系统安全性
CPU虚拟化技术可以将物理机和虚拟机之间的资源进行隔离,有效防止恶意攻击和病毒传播,虚拟化技术还提供了丰富的安全特性,如虚拟机监控程序(VMM)保护、虚拟机内存加密等,进一步提升系统安全性。
CPU虚拟化关闭的影响
1、降低系统性能
图片来源于网络,如有侵权联系删除
关闭CPU虚拟化技术后,物理CPU核心只能直接服务于一个虚拟机,当多个虚拟机同时运行时,系统性能将受到限制,尤其是在处理高并发、高负载任务时,性能下降更为明显。
2、限制资源利用率
关闭CPU虚拟化技术后,物理CPU核心资源无法实现合理分配,导致资源利用率降低,在资源紧张的情况下,可能会出现部分虚拟机因资源不足而无法正常运行的情况。
3、增加系统复杂性
关闭CPU虚拟化技术后,需要在物理机上为每个虚拟机单独配置操作系统和应用程序,增加了系统维护和管理的复杂性。
4、降低系统安全性
关闭CPU虚拟化技术后,物理机和虚拟机之间的资源无法实现隔离,容易受到恶意攻击和病毒传播的影响,虚拟化技术提供的丰富安全特性也将随之消失。
图片来源于网络,如有侵权联系删除
CPU虚拟化技术的开启与关闭对系统性能、安全性、资源利用等方面具有重要影响,在实际应用中,应根据具体需求和环境选择合适的方案,以下是一些参考建议:
1、对于需要高性能、高资源利用率的应用场景,建议开启CPU虚拟化技术。
2、对于资源有限、安全性要求较高的环境,建议开启CPU虚拟化技术。
3、对于对系统性能要求不高、安全性要求较低的环境,可以考虑关闭CPU虚拟化技术。
4、在进行系统迁移或升级时,应充分考虑CPU虚拟化技术的影响,确保系统稳定运行。
CPU虚拟化技术是一项重要的虚拟化技术,其开启与关闭对系统性能、安全性、资源利用等方面具有重要影响,在实际应用中,应根据具体需求和环境进行合理选择。
标签: #cpu虚拟化开启有什么影响
评论列表